Company Overview

As a family-owned plumbing and heating business, we have been committed to service since 1916.
Founded in 1916 by Louis Joseph Kruse, L.J. Kruse Company has a rich history.
The company has been family-owned and managed for almost a hundred years.
Today, David and Andy Kruse, the third generation, are President and Executive Vice President, with Janell (Kruse) Yates, the fourth generation, as Vice President.
We continue to honor the tradition of our founder, Louis Joseph Kruse, by ensuring quality and service through our skilled union craftsmen.
Continuing a family legacy, we prioritize safety, service, and exceptional construction.
This tradition began in 1916 with Louis Joseph Kruse and thrives today as a fourth-generation family business.
